i have a pre-cast concrete building that will have four-inch wall thickness. if i recall correctly, this should give at least 2 hours of fire rating. am i correct? lutfi i would think so - you would have to check the ul book or within the ibc (i re the pci manual addresses this (5th ed - fig 9.3.2, 6th ed - fig 9.3.6.1). a 4" thick carbonate agregate concrete wall will give you 1 1/2 hour fire rating. if you use light weight concrete you can get a 2 1/2 hour rating. (using carbonate aggregate concrete wall you'd need a 5" thick panel to meet a 2hr fire rating.) i hope this helps. if you want a copy of the charts your local precaster might be able to fax a copy of it over to you. astructural, i found the same table. thanks for your help. lutfi |
